2.Description:
GK190E internal mixer with intermeshing rotor can be used for
plasticizing, mixing and final mixing resin, rubber, plastic and
other materials for hard rubber products, seals, moulds, PVC as
well as material for various plastic products. It is especially
suitable for mixing mixture of rubber and plastics, rubber
compounds and short fiberfill, and for plasticizing, mixing and
final mixing hot sensitive rubber components.

6. Competitive Advantage:
Rotor seal system applies so called “Inner Pressure Mechanism
Sealing”. Rotor seal consists of static wearing ring fixed on
sidewall plate and dynastic wearing ring which can run together
with rotor and do axial movement on it, as well as six groups of
spring fixed in dynastic wearing ring. Static and dynastic wearing
ring are split type, and on friction surface of wearing ring stack
welded with a layer of hard anti-resistance alloy with thickness of
4 mm, hardness of HRC40. This rotor seal enjoys a reliable seal,
and long service life and convenience maintenance.

8. Option
Two rotors mixer the relative rotation, the material from the feed
mouth clamp into the roll gap by rotor extruding and shearing,
after through the roll gap above the top tied pien is divided into
two parts, respectively along the chamber wall and the gap between
the rotor before and after the return to roll gap above.In a week
around the rotor flow, material is influenced by the shear and
friction action, make rubber temperature rise sharply, lower
viscosity, increased the wettability on the surface of the rubber
in the compound, make good contact with rubber and compound
surface.
